    At Lovely Professional University (LPU), the B.Arch (Bachelor of Architecture) programme has shown strong placement results in recent years. According to the latest official data, LPU reported a 100% placement rate for the B.Arch batch that graduated in 2024, meaning all eligible students who participated in campus recruitment secured job offers.

    Along with this high placement rate, the average salary package for B.Arch graduates was around ₹7.79 LPA, and the the highest package offered reached up to ₹24 LPA during that cycle.

Lovely Professional University (LPU) is located in Phagwara, Punjab, and is well connected by road, rail, and air. The nearest railway station is Phagwara Junction, about 5 km away, with frequent trains from major Indian cities. Ludhiana Junction is another major rail hub around 20 km away. The nearest airport is Sri Guru Ram Dass Jee International Airport, Amritsar, approximately 75 km from the campus. LPU is situated on National Highway-44, making it easily accessible by buses, taxis, and private vehicles from nearby cities like Jalandhar and Ludhiana.

The LPU PET (Physical Efficiency Test) is conducted on the Lovely Professional University campus in Phagwara, Punjab. There are no separate external exam centres for this sports entrance test; all candidates must appear at the university grounds to take part in the physical activities and evaluation. You will receive your admit card with the exact venue details, and you must report to the university on your chosen exam date with the required documents and sports kit.
